Chance

Chance

Lk.10:29-37

When a lawyer was interested in finding out from Jesus what it takes to inherit eternal life, Jesus brought up the parable of the Good Samaritan. Jesus mentioned how a certain man fell among the thieves and was left half dead and in need of someone that could help. Among the helpers that had the chance to help was a priest. In Lk.10:31 Jesus said, ÒNow by chance a certain priest came down that road. And when he saw him, he passed by on the other side. A Priest passed by on the other side. In that same parable a Levite also passed by. A Samaritan, hated neighbor of the Jews did not pass by the victim. The Good Samaritan did not pass by his opportunity to score for the glory of God. Among the definitions listed for the word ÒchanceÓ in the American Heritage College dictionary is: A favorable set of circumstances; an opportunity.  By chance a certain priest failed; a Levite failed, could not to grab his chance in the journey of life. Have you been passing over your chances? Ask God to give you the grace not to miss the chances that are coming your way for the glory of God. A whole Priest missed it? Is there any priest, self ordained, or man ordained minister that you are looking up to in your walk with the LORD? It does not matter how long the priest or Levite has been in the LORD, only look up to Jesus. Jesus is the author and finisher of our faith and He will not pass you by in times of need. You want to inherit eternal life? Look up to Jesus.

 

God’S Mercy

GodÕs Mercy

Gen.19:12-19

The angels that visited Sodom and Gomorrah gave Lot clear warning about what was going to become of Sodom and Gomorrah. Despite the warning, Lot dragged his feet; he was reluctant; and his sons-in-law took the warning for a joke. In Gen.19:16 And why he lingered, the men took hold of his hand, his wifeÕs hand, and the hand of his two daughters, the LORD being merciful to him, and they brought him out and set him outside the city. Have you been receiving clear warning from God lately? Have you taken a step of direction into a land of destruction? Indeed, God is merciful but it is time for you to stop lingering. Take your mind out of the conveniences that your ground of destruction has been offering you or will offer you; set focus to your ground of commitment. God will never run out of mercy it is man that runs out from His mercy. Despite being reluctant, God had mercy. Jesus is coming back and it will not be as quiet as it was some 2000 years ago. The warnings are clear, Jesus is coming back again.

 

At His Word For Dec.21-05

At His word

Luke 7:1-10

A certain centurion sent for Jesus when of his servant who was dear to him was sick and ready to die. While Jesus was close to his house, he sent to Jesus not to come under his roof, because he was not worthy of Jesus coming to him or him coming to Jesus. He requested that Jesus should just send His word. The centurion understood the place of authority in the word of God. He said in Lk.7:8 ÒFor I also am a man placed under authority, having soldiers under me. And I say to one, ÔGo,Õ and he goes; and to another, ÔCome,Õ and he comes; and to my servant ÔDo this,Õ and he does itÓ. The centurion provoked the hand of Jesus by his understanding. As a centurion, he understood the place of authority in a spoken word. What you do not know will not work for you because you do not know it is there for your use. The centurionÕs demonstration of understanding of place of authority in the word of God, gave him a knowing edge over the issue that was bothering him; the issue that have occupied his mind; the issue that has kept him grounded. There is a place of authority in the word of God. The centurion, by the grace of God, put his faith to work and the word worked for him. Jesus testified on his behalf in v.9 when Jesus heard these things, He marveled at him, and turned around and said to the crowd that followed Him, ÒI say to you, I have not found such great faith, not even in Israel Jesus sent His word and the servant was healed. Today, Jesus will turn around to you for your healing
